In Bloom is a sophisticated naturalist drama that prioritizes localized social realities over mainstream tropes. Its primary strength lies in its disruption of the patriarchal gaze, centering the narrative on the struggle for female autonomy against entrenched systemic structures. The film excels at portraying the friction between individual agency and oppressive communal authority. By framing the protagonists' rebellion as a necessary response to a stagnant environment, it achieves significant thematic depth. However, the film lacks representation regarding sexual orientation and does not feature characters with disabilities. While culturally rich, its focus remains strictly within a specific, traditionalist Georgian framework.
